The property is situated in a prominent roadside position on the western side of Oldham Road (A627) at the junction with Blucher Street around a mile to the north of Ashton Under Lyne town centre. It faces “Farmfoods” in a mixed commercial and residential area and other nearby businesses and occupiers include Tesco Express, Tameside Veterinary Clinic, Ashton Auto Point, Limehurst Local and Waterloo Methodist Church.
Part single and part two storey warehouse, showroom, trade and business premises arranged in four sections comprising a main two storey building, a single storey warehouse unit to the rear, an interconnecting single storey warehouse section to the side, and a separate but connected single storey warehouse unit to the front southeastern corner of the site. There is also basement storage and showroom space, and the main two storey building has single storey extensions/projections to the side and rear. The whole property extends to a gross internal floor area of around 18,425 sq ft within a site of just over half an acre. There are hard surfaced car parking areas to the front and side of the site and direct vehicle access from Oldham Road.
